Hot on the heels of the panel for director Shane Black's THE PREDATOR at this year's San Diego Comi-Con, 20th Century Fox has unveiled a new image and poster for the upcoming action horror adventure. The new image shows a Predator entering coordinates into its ship, while presumably on its way to Earth. Next, and definitely the more exciting of the two offerings, is a rad, new poster that shows a Predator head made of skulls. Here's the official synopsis for THE PREDATOR:

A young boy (Jacob Tremblay) accidentally triggers an alert that brings the Predators back to Earth. The universe’s most lethal hunters have genetically upgraded themselves with DNA from other alien species and only a crew of former soldiers along with a disgruntled science teacher can stop the hunters before everybody becomes their prey.

THE PREDATOR stars  Yvonne Strahovski, Boyd HolbrookTrevante RhodesJacob TremblayKeegan-Michael KeyOlivia MunnSterling K. Brown, and Thomas Jane, among others.

THE PREDATOR will arrive in theaters on September 14th.
